Building Honey Badger with Ben Curtis - RUBY 614
Ben Curtis is the co-founder of Honeybadger Industries. They dive into the world of Honey Badger. From its humble origins as a side project to becoming a successful exception monitoring service, Honey Badger has seen steady growth and positive customer reviews. Ben shares the challenges they faced along the way, their guerrilla marketing tactics, and their recent launch of a new feature. Building Custom Infrastructure with Kirill Kuznetsov- RUBY 604
Kirill Kuznetsov is the Head of SRE at Evil Martians. Valentino and Kirill dive into the exciting world of Kubernetes and its role in simplifying deployment across multiple systems. They explore the various aspects of Kubernetes, from its unified API to its service discovery capabilities, and discuss how it streamlines the deployment process for applications. But that's not all - they also touch on the challenges startups face with their infrastructures and offer solutions for managing them effectively. Moreover, they also delve into other fascinating topics, such as the world of 3D printing and the opportunities it presents for both software and hardware engineering.
